Embodiment 1

[0027] The replication method of embodiment 1. mouse acute hyperuricemia model, its method is as follows:

[0028] Select Kunming mice, male, 20g±2g, at room temperature, by intragastric administration, and infuse hypoxanthine 1000mg·kg -1 , by intraperitoneal injection, inject OA 100mg·kg -1 .

Embodiment 2

[0029] The replication method of embodiment 2. mouse acute hyperuricemia model, its method is as follows:

[0030] Select Kunming mice, male, 20g±2g, at room temperature, by intragastric administration, and infuse hypoxanthine 1000mg·kg -1 , by intraperitoneal injection, inject OA 600mg·kg -1 .

Embodiment 3

[0031] The replication method of embodiment 3. mouse acute hyperuricemia model, its method is as follows:

[0032] Select Kunming mice, male, 20g±2g, at room temperature, by intragastric administration, and infuse hypoxanthine 1000mg·kg -1 , by subcutaneous injection, inject OA 100mg·kg -1 .

Abstract

The invention discloses a duplication method of chmice acute hyperuricemia model which comprises selecting ICR healthy female or mouse of Kunming specie with a body weight of 16g-35g under room temperature, administering the rats simultaneously by purines, namely hypoxanthine or dioxopurine by 100-1500mg / kg and uric acid depressant or allantoxanamide through stomach filling, hypodermic injection or abdominal cavity injection. Experimental investigation has shown that by using uric acid enzyme inhibitor in combination with purines, stabilized mouse hyperuricemia model can be obtained within 1 hour.

1. Technical field [0001] The invention relates to a replication method of an animal model, in particular to a replication method of a mouse acute hyperuricemia model. 2. Background technology [0002] Gout is a group of heterogeneous diseases caused by purine metabolic disorders or (and) decreased uric acid excretion. Clinically, hyperuricemia is the main feature. Hyperuricemia is the biochemical basis of gout, and gout must be accompanied by hyperuricemia. Essentially, there is no strict boundary between hyperuricemia and gout. In recent years, research on the pathogenesis of gout and its drug treatment has become one of the hotspots in the medical field. At present, there is still a lack of mature animal models of gout at home and abroad, and the establishment of animal models of hyperuricemia is a prerequisite for gout research.
